properties

  • 12" (30cm) Subwoofer
  • Load capacity 400 Watts RMS
  • Load capacity Max 700 Watts
  • Impedance (Z) 8 Ohm
  • Sensitivity 85.7 dB @ 2.83V/1m
  • Frequency response 25 - 1,500 Hz
  • Swing coil diameter 65.5 mm
  • Direct current resistance (Re) 6.5 ohms
  • Inductance of the oscillating coil (Le) 1.56 mH @ 1 kHz
  • Resonance frequency (Fs) 22.2 Hz
  • Mechanical Quality (Qms) 2.50
  • Electrical quality (Qes) 0.54
  • Total quality (Qts) 0.45
  • Moving mass (Mms) 194g
  • Suspension compliance (Cms) 0.27 mm/N
  • Membrane area (Sd) 506.7 cm²
  • Displacement volume (Vd) 724.6 cm³
  • Power factor (BL) 18 Tm
  • Equivalent volume (Vas) 97.2 liters
  • Maximum deflection (Xmax) 14.3 mm
  • Cone / Diaphragm Material Black Anodized Aluminum Cone
  • Sicke-Material Rubber
  • Winding wire material Copper
  • Swaging coil form material aluminum
  • Basket / Frame Material Steel
  • Ferrite magnetic material
  • Outer diameter 314 mm
  • Total depth 146 mm
  • Cutout diameter 282 mm
  • Mounting holes 8
  • Closed volume 43 liters
  • Closed F3 40 Hz
  • Bass reflex volume 110 liters
  • Bass reflex F3 20 Hz

The Thiele-Small parameters are crucial for the acoustic design of the RSS315HFA-8 from Dayton Audio and significantly influence its performance. With a resonance frequency (Fs) of 22.2 Hz, a mechanical quality factor (Qms) of 2.50, and an electrical quality factor (Qes) of 0.54, the sound behavior of the subwoofer is defined. The total quality factor (Qts) is 0.45, which, combined with a moving mass (Mms) of 194g, ensures excellent bass reproduction and efficiency. These parameters allow for fine-tuning and adjustment of the subwoofer for various listening environments to achieve optimal sound realization.

The 8-ohm impedance of the Dayton Audio subwoofer

A key feature of the Dayton Audio RSS315HFA-8 is its 8-ohm impedance, which ensures enhanced compatibility with diverse amplifier systems. This impedance provides flexibility for connecting multiple subwoofers without overloading the amplifier. A lower impedance would allow higher current flow, jeopardizing amplifier stability. A higher impedance, on the other hand, could reduce power output, resulting in less powerful bass reproduction. For car hi-fi enthusiasts who value diversity in system architecture, the RSS315HFA-8 thus offers helpful customization to meet individual needs.

2-layer coil for reduced back EMF

A dual-layer coil specifically reduces the electromotive force, known as back EMF, generated by the voice coil. This technology prevents unwanted feedback from affecting the output power. Compared to single-layer coils, the dual-layer design offers additional control precision. A higher EMF could lead to distortion and performance degradation, as the amplifier would have to expend more energy to move the voice coil for the same power output. The RSS315HFA-8's coil design thus ensures clear, undistorted bass with high efficiency.

Equivalent volume (Vas) of 97.2 liters for optimized sound reproduction

The equivalent volume (Vas) of 97.2 liters is an important factor in the design of speaker cabinets for the RSS315HFA-8. A higher Vas value indicates larger enclosure requirements, which in turn can enable deeper bass reproduction. Subwoofers with lower Vas can be mounted in smaller enclosures, but at the expense of depth and volume. The high Vas value of the RSS315HFA-8 optimizes it for larger enclosures, enabling impressive bass reproduction and meeting the requirements of high-end car hi-fi systems.
